Understanding the Common Pain Points
When buying brass sledge hammers, customers often struggle with:
- Quality Assurance: It's vital to ensure that the hammer you purchase is durable and meets your needs.
- Price Variability: Prices can differ widely among suppliers. Understanding pricing structures is critical.
- Supplier Trustworthiness: With numerous suppliers available, how do you know whom to trust?
- Language Barriers: Communicating your exact requirements can be challenging if you aren’t fluent in Chinese.
Tip #1: Research Before You Buy
Before making any purchases, dedicate time to research different brands and manufacturers. Look for companies with good reviews and a proven track record. Websites like Alibaba and Made-in-China allow users to check supplier ratings. For instance, a study showed that suppliers with over 90% positive feedback are generally more reliable in terms of product quality and fulfillment. Find at least three different options to compare their specifications and pricing.
Know the Specifications You Need
Brass sledge hammers come in various sizes and weights. Typically, weights range from 2 lbs to 10 lbs. If you're unsure which weight you need, consider the job ahead. Tip #2: Check for Quality Assurance
Quality is paramount when purchasing tools like sledge hammers. A lack of quality can lead to dangerous situations and subpar performance. Always ask for product certifications and quality assurance documents. Look for brands that highlight compliance with international standards like ISO 9001. Having quality checks in place gives you the confidence that the product will serve its intended purpose effectively.
Conduct a Sample Test
If possible, obtain samples before committing to bulk purchases. A small investment can save you from costly mistakes. Many reputable Chinese suppliers will provide samples at a minor fee or even free, especially if you plan to purchase larger quantities.
Tip #3: Negotiate Smartly
China is known for its negotiation culture. Don't be afraid to negotiate prices. Start by asking for quotes from several suppliers. This will give you a clearer idea of the market rate. Most suppliers expect a degree of haggling, so start below their asking price to allow room for negotiations.
Understand the Payment Terms
Be wary of payment terms and conditions. Understand whether you need to pay upfront or can use a deposit method. Options such as PayPal or Alibaba Trade Assurance can offer added security, protecting your investment and ensuring a better deal.
Tip #4: Overcome Language Barriers
Communication can be a barrier when purchasing products from China. Use translation tools or hire a local agent who speaks both English and Mandarin. This way, you can ensure that all your specifications are correctly understood.
